ISO使用教程(提供ISO标准的理解和实际应用技巧,让你在工作中游刃有余)
146
2025 / 08 / 31
firstchip是一种强大的开源芯片平台,它为用户提供了丰富的功能和灵活的扩展性。本文将为您详细介绍如何快速上手firstchip,并给出一些实用的操作指南,帮助您轻松搭建个人项目。
1.firstchip是什么?
在这个部分,我们将介绍firstchip的基本概念和特点,帮助读者了解firstchip的核心功能和优势。
2.准备工作:选择合适的开发板
这一部分将指导读者如何选择适合自己需求的firstchip开发板,并详细说明如何正确连接和设置开发板。
3.安装firstchip开发环境
在这个部分,我们将向读者展示如何下载并安装firstchip的开发环境,以及一些常见问题的解决方法。
4.第一个程序:HelloWorld
通过一个简单的HelloWorld程序,我们将向读者演示如何使用firstchip进行编程,并将结果输出到开发板上。
5.了解firstchip的GPIO功能
在本节中,我们将介绍firstchip的GPIO功能,并演示如何使用GPIO接口控制外部设备,如LED灯和蜂鸣器。
6.PWM输出控制
本节将向读者详细介绍firstchip的PWM功能,并给出具体的代码示例,帮助读者快速上手PWM输出控制。
7.ADC输入控制
这一部分将介绍firstchip的ADC功能,以及如何读取外部模拟信号并进行数据处理。
8.UART通信
在这个部分,我们将向读者演示如何通过UART通信接口与外部设备进行数据交互,如传感器和显示屏。
9.I2C总线通信
本节将介绍I2C总线通信协议,并向读者展示如何使用firstchip的I2C接口实现与其他设备之间的通信。
10.SPI总线通信
在这个部分,我们将详细介绍SPI总线通信协议,并给出具体的代码示例,帮助读者实现与外部设备之间的数据交换。
11.使用firstchip进行网络连接
通过本节内容,读者将学会如何使用firstchip连接到互联网,并实现与远程服务器的数据交互。
12.使用firstchip进行图像处理
在这个部分,我们将介绍firstchip的图像处理功能,并给出实用的代码示例,帮助读者进行图像处理相关的项目开发。
13.扩展firstchip功能:外部模块的使用
本节将介绍如何通过扩展模块来增强firstchip的功能,如WiFi模块、蓝牙模块等。
14.故障排除与常见问题解答
这个部分将给出一些常见的问题和解决方法,帮助读者在使用firstchip过程中遇到问题时能够快速解决。
15.深入学习和进一步探索
在本节中,我们将为读者提供一些学习资源和进一步探索的建议,帮助他们更深入地了解和使用firstchip。
通过本文,我们详细介绍了firstchip的基本概念、安装开发环境、编写第一个程序、GPIO控制、PWM输出、ADC输入、UART通信、I2C和SPI总线通信、网络连接、图像处理、模块扩展等方面的内容。希望读者能够通过这个教程快速上手firstchip,并在实践中掌握firstchip的关键技巧,轻松搭建个人项目。